Getting Started: Registration & Verification
First thing you do when you open the betr app is hit the “Sign Up” button. The form asks for the usual details – name, date of birth, email and a password you’ll remember. Australian players must also supply a valid phone number because the platform uses SMS to confirm identity. After you submit, an email arrives with a verification link; click it and you’re almost ready to gamble.
Verification doesn’t stop at email. To lift deposit limits you’ll need to upload a photo ID (driver’s licence or passport) and a proof of address such as a utility bill. The KYC process usually finishes within 24‑48 hours, but sometimes the support team may ask for an extra document if something looks fuzzy. Once approved, you can move straight to the deposit screen and start exploring the casino and sportsbook sections.

Payment Methods: Deposits and Withdrawals
Australian players have a decent selection of deposit methods – credit cards, PayPal, POLi and direct bank transfer are the most common. Deposits are instant for most cards and e‑wallets, meaning you can start betting as soon as you hit “Confirm”. Withdrawal speed varies: e‑wallets usually process within 24 hours, while bank transfers can take up to three business days.
Below is a quick look at the main payment options available on the betr app:
| Payment Method |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Speed | Typical Fees |
|---|---|---|---|
| Visa / Mastercard | Instant | 2–3 days | None |
| PayPal | Instant | 24 hours | None |
| POLi | Instant | 1–2 days | None |
| Bank Transfer | Up to 1 day | 2–3 days | Possible $1‑$2 fee |
Before you request a withdrawal, make sure your account is fully verified – otherwise the platform will hold the funds until they can confirm your identity. Also, note the minimum withdrawal amount is AU$20, which is common across most Australian‑focused betting sites.

Security, Licensing & Responsible Gambling
Betr operates under a licence from the Malta Gaming Authority, a regulator recognised for strict player protection standards. All data transmitted between your device and the server is encrypted with SSL 128‑bit technology, the same level banks use for online transactions. The app also offers two‑factor authentication (2FA) for an extra layer of security – enable it in the account settings.
Responsible gambling tools are built into the platform. You can set daily, weekly or monthly deposit limits, self‑exclude for a chosen period, or even close your account permanently if you feel it’s needed. The “Help” section links to Australia’s gambling helplines, ensuring you have access to professional support if you ever need it.
